Anglican Church

Melbourne Grammar School is an Anglican School whose origins lie in the history of the Church of England in Victoria. It was founded by the first Bishop of Melbourne, Bishop Charles Perry.

While we embrace Christian philosophy and students attend regular chapel services, we warmly welcome families from a broad range of religious and cultural backgrounds. The School values the examination of religious, moral and ethical issues and encourages students to explore and share their beliefs. Tolerance and compassion are promoted through all aspects of School life.
